SETI is currently short on work. Aricebo was down for maintenance for the entire month of October, and software radar blanking of old data is going much more slowly than expected.

SETI has never promised that there would always be work available. On the contrary, the warning has been that there would be times when SETI was temporarily dry. You can always keep your CPUs busy by adding a few other BOINC projects.

All of my computers are attached to at least a dozen projects, and they are never idle.
